I have just received word that my L Leroy is on its way to me from Paris and I cannot wait to try it on when it finally arrives in Malaysia. This Osmior (which refers to an ancient metal alloy, primarily composed of gold with a colour similar to platinum) is particularly special as it was designed by Denis Flageollet before he co founded De Bethune in 2002.  I am a great fan of Denis as I am of the opinion that he is one of the three living watch geniuses in the industry (the other two being Andreas Strehler and Luca Soprana). We can indeed see some of the inspiration for the case, hands and even some dial designs that led to the design of the De Bethune cases that followed.

I was initially a bit apprehensive when I discovered that the watch had a diameter of 41mm but a lug to lug of 46mm restored my confidence. What really swept me off my feet was the thinness of the watch which will easily make this the thinnest watch in my collection. Some may say that the dial is too simple but those who know me well will know that I am very partial to simple dials on watches. Less is more smile
